DOI QR코드

DOI QR Code

Locomotion Control of 4 Legged Robot Using HyperNEAT

HyperNEAT를 이용한 4족 보행 로봇의 이동 제어

  • 장재영 (서경대학교 전자공학과) ;
  • 현수환 (서경대학교 전자공학과) ;
  • 서기성 (서경대학교 전자공학과)
  • Received : 2010.10.21
  • Accepted : 2010.12.09
  • Published : 2011.02.25

Abstract

The walking mobility with stability of 4 legged robots is the distinguished skills for many application areas. Planning gaits of efficient walking for quadruped robots is an important and challenging task. Especially, autonomous generation of locomotion is required to manage various robot models and environments. In this paper, we propose an adaptive locomotion control of 4 legged robot for irregular terrain using HyperNEAT. Generated locomotion is executed and analysed using ODE based Webots simulation for the 4 legged robot which is built by Bioloid.

4족 보행로봇은 보행 안정성이 높아서 향후 다양한 분야에 활용이 기대되며, 효율적인 보행을 위한 걸음새의 생성과 제어가 중요하다. 특히, 다양한 로봇 모델들에 대한 수요와 여러 가지 걸음 동작의 필요성으로 인하여 자동적인 걸음새 생성기법이 요구된다. 본 논문에서는 HyperNEAT(Hypercube-based NeuroEvolution of Augmenting Topologies)를 사용하여 지형변화에 적응 가능한 4족 보행로봇의 걸음새를 생성하고, 바이올로이드로 구성된 4족 보행로봇에 대하여 ODE 기반의 Webots 시뮬레이션을 통해서 보행 실험을 수행하고 결과를 분석한다.

Keywords

References

  1. G. S. Hornby, S. Takamura, T. Yamamoto, M. Fujita, "Autonomous Evolution of Dynamic Gaits with Two Quadruped Robots", IEEE Trans. Robotics, Vol. 21, No. 3, pp.402-410, 2005 https://doi.org/10.1109/TRO.2004.839222
  2. 서기성, 현수환, "관절 공간에서의 GP 기반 진화기법을 이용한 4족 보행로봇의 걸음새 자동생성", 제어.로봇.시스템학회 논문지, 제 14 권, 제 6 호, pp. 573-579, 2008. https://doi.org/10.5302/J.ICROS.2008.14.6.573
  3. K. Seo, S. Hyun, "Genetic Programming Based Automatic Gait Generation for Quadruped Robots" In Proceedings of the Genetic and Evolutionary Computation Conference, GECCO-2008, Atlanta, July 12-16, 2008, pp. 293-294.
  4. Y. Fukuoka, H. Kimura, A. H. Cohen, "Adaptive Dynamic Walking of a Quadruped Robot on Irregular Terrain Based on Biological Concepts", The International Journal of Robotics Research, vol. 22, no. 3-4, pp. 187-202, 2003. https://doi.org/10.1177/0278364903022003004
  5. 현수환, 조영완, 서기성, “4족 보행로봇의 걸음새에 대한 Genetic Programming 기법과 Central Pattern Generator 기반 생성기법의 비교 연구”, 한국지능시스템학회, 2009춘계학술대회 논문집, vol. 19, no. 1, pp. 70-74, 2009. 4. 24-25
  6. K. O. Stanley, “Compositional pattern producing networks: A novel abstraction of development”, Genetic Programming and Evolvable Machines, vol. 8, pp. 131-162, June 2007. https://doi.org/10.1007/s10710-007-9028-8
  7. J. Clune, B. E. Beckmann, C. Ofria, and R. T. Pennock. “Evolving coordinated quadruped gaits with the HyperNAET generative encoding”, In Proceedings of the of the Congress on Evolutionary Computation (CEC-2009) Spec. Sect. on Evolutionary Robotics, Piscataway, NJ, USA, 2009. IEEE Press.
  8. R. Miikkulainen, K. O. Stanley, “Evolving Neural Networks through Augmenting Topologies”, Evolutionary Computation, Vol. 10, No. 2, pp.99-127, 2002. https://doi.org/10.1162/106365602320169811
  9. 장재영, 현수환, 서기성, “뉴럴 진화를 이용한 4족 보행 로봇의 이동 제어”, 한국지능시스템학회, 2010춘계학술대회 논문집, vol. 20, no. 1, pp. 119-122, 2010. 4. pp.2-3
  10. B. D. Wilamowski, "Neural Network Architecture and Learning Algorithms", IEEE International Conference on Industrial Technology, vol. 1, Dec 10-12, 2003, pp. TU1-T12.
  11. 로보티즈사, http://www.robotis.com/

Cited by

  1. An Efficient Gait Generation Method for Quadruped Robot with Waist Joints vol.23, pp.5, 2013, https://doi.org/10.5391/JKIIS.2013.23.5.466